The main characteristic of this technique, in contrast with classic backstepping, is that it avoids the construction of a Lyapunov function at each iteration for the calculation of the controller. The result is a state feedback law that achieves uniform asymptotic stabilization of the system. Simulation tests and comparisons with other backstepping-based methods are performed to show the effectiveness of the proposed technique.]]> Tue 02 Jul 2019 15:35:42 AEST ]]> Complex dynamics and chaos control of electricity markets with heterogeneous expectations https://nova.newcastle.edu.au/vital/access/ /manager/Repository/uon:18440 Sat 24 Mar 2018 07:59:47 AEDT ]]>
